What's Included

Two ways to deal with a stump.

We'll recommend the right one based on what you want the space to become.

Tree Stump Grinding

A grinder chips the stump down below ground level, leaving roots to decay naturally. Faster and cleaner — ideal when you want to reseed, replant, or pave over the spot. We grind to the depth your plans call for and haul the grindings.

Tree Stump Removal

When you're fully clearing the area — for construction, a new tree, or hardscaping — we pull the stump and major roots out entirely so nothing's left in the ground to work around.

Stump Grinding — Questions

Honest answers, upfront.

Stump grinding chips the stump down below ground level, leaving the roots to decay naturally — faster, cleaner, and ideal if you want to reseed, replant, or pave over the spot. Full removal pulls the stump and major roots out entirely, which is what you want when you're completely clearing the area. We'll recommend the right one for your plans.

For lawn and replanting we typically grind several inches below grade so you can put down soil and seed. If you're paving, building, or replanting a tree in the same spot, we grind deeper. Tell us what you're planning and we'll grind to the right depth.

Yes. We clear the grindings and debris and leave the ground ready to use. If you'd like to keep the wood chips for mulch, just let us know and we'll leave them.
